Pickup Information
Local Pickup Guide — Florence
Florence has one of Italy's strictest ZTL (restricted traffic) zones, covering almost the entire historic centre. The ZTL operates 7:30–20:00 Monday to Saturday and 7:30–16:00 on Sundays (check for seasonal changes). Our NCC-licensed fleet has pre-registered access, meaning we can collect you from your hotel door regardless of its ZTL location without incurring fines that affect standard taxis. For Peretola Airport (FLR) arrivals, your driver meets you in the arrivals hall, typically 15–20 minutes from landing to the city centre. For Santa Maria Novella train station pickups, your driver will meet you at the taxi rank on the Piazza side, name sign visible. Please confirm your hotel's exact street address at booking so we can plan ZTL access routing accordingly.

Driver Knowledge
Local Tips for Florence
Book Uffizi and Accademia (Michelangelo's David) tickets well in advance — especially in summer — as walk-up queues can last 3–4 hours. The transfer from Pisa Airport to central Florence takes approximately 1 hour if you fly into PSA — a good alternative to FLR for budget carriers. The Oltrarno neighbourhood (south of Arno) is less tourist-heavy and has excellent restaurants — ask your driver for suggestions. Evening drives along the Lungarno riverside roads offer some of Italy's most romantic city views. For day trips to Siena, allocate a full day — the scenic Chianti Classico route adds 30 minutes but is absolutely worth it. Florence city centre is best explored in the mornings before 11:00 when tour groups arrive at major sites.
